Comparison review

IP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018) is much better than the O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i, with an 81.1 score against 56.5. IP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018) features a bit faster processing unit than O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i. They have a Octa-Core processing unit and a 4 GB RAM memory. The i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018) features a much sharper screen than O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i, because it has a larger screen.

The i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018) captures much clearer pictures and videos than O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i, because although it has a back-facing camera with a worse resolution, it also counts with a larger camera aperture to capture better images in poorly lited environments. The O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i counts with much more storage to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Apple i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018), because it has more internal memory capacity.

The iPad Pro 12.9-inch (2018) has a much better battery performance than OSCAL Pad 70 Wi-Fi, because it has a 9720mAh battery capacity.
